Clues: 1. Clue 1:- Unknown, lacking in individuality or personality. 2. Clue 2:- A group of individual artists who come together under a common goal. 3. Clue 3:- The scenery or ground behind something. 4. Clue 4:- The rights given by a nation’s government to all its citizens. In the United States, these rights are guaranteed by the Constitution. Martin Luther King Jr. was a leader in the fight for civil rights for African Americans. 5. Clue 5:- Doing the opposite of what is expected. 6. Clue 6:- A public showing of artworks. 7. Clue 7:- Music made up and played by the common people of the region or country. Such music is often simple with parts that are repeated many times. 8. Clue 8:- The part of a scene that is nearest to and in front of the spectator. 9. Clue 9:- Movement of the body or limbs that expresses an idea, sentiment or attitude. 10. Clue 10:- A form of music with strong, complex rhythms that started with African Americans in the late 1800s. 11. Clue 11:- A composite picture made by combining several separate photographs. 12. Clue 12:- A comprehensive exhibition showing the work of an artist created over a span of years. 13. Clue 13:- A prying observer, one who watches in secret. 14. Clue 14:- A consistent distance, seen throughout an exhibition, from the floor to the bottom of a piece of artwork.
